Lines Matching refs:rdev
81 struct regulator_dev *rdev; member
85 static unsigned int da9055_buck_get_mode(struct regulator_dev *rdev) in da9055_buck_get_mode() argument
87 struct da9055_regulator *regulator = rdev_get_drvdata(rdev); in da9055_buck_get_mode()
110 static int da9055_buck_set_mode(struct regulator_dev *rdev, in da9055_buck_set_mode() argument
113 struct da9055_regulator *regulator = rdev_get_drvdata(rdev); in da9055_buck_set_mode()
133 static unsigned int da9055_ldo_get_mode(struct regulator_dev *rdev) in da9055_ldo_get_mode() argument
135 struct da9055_regulator *regulator = rdev_get_drvdata(rdev); in da9055_ldo_get_mode()
149 static int da9055_ldo_set_mode(struct regulator_dev *rdev, unsigned int mode) in da9055_ldo_set_mode() argument
151 struct da9055_regulator *regulator = rdev_get_drvdata(rdev); in da9055_ldo_set_mode()
171 static int da9055_buck_get_current_limit(struct regulator_dev *rdev) in da9055_buck_get_current_limit() argument
173 struct da9055_regulator *regulator = rdev_get_drvdata(rdev); in da9055_buck_get_current_limit()
185 static int da9055_buck_set_current_limit(struct regulator_dev *rdev, int min_uA, in da9055_buck_set_current_limit() argument
188 struct da9055_regulator *regulator = rdev_get_drvdata(rdev); in da9055_buck_set_current_limit()
204 static int da9055_regulator_get_voltage_sel(struct regulator_dev *rdev) in da9055_regulator_get_voltage_sel() argument
206 struct da9055_regulator *regulator = rdev_get_drvdata(rdev); in da9055_regulator_get_voltage_sel()
235 static int da9055_regulator_set_voltage_sel(struct regulator_dev *rdev, in da9055_regulator_set_voltage_sel() argument
238 struct da9055_regulator *regulator = rdev_get_drvdata(rdev); in da9055_regulator_set_voltage_sel()
278 static int da9055_regulator_set_suspend_voltage(struct regulator_dev *rdev, in da9055_regulator_set_suspend_voltage() argument
281 struct da9055_regulator *regulator = rdev_get_drvdata(rdev); in da9055_regulator_set_suspend_voltage()
293 ret = regulator_map_voltage_linear(rdev, uV, uV); in da9055_regulator_set_suspend_voltage()
301 static int da9055_suspend_enable(struct regulator_dev *rdev) in da9055_suspend_enable() argument
303 struct da9055_regulator *regulator = rdev_get_drvdata(rdev); in da9055_suspend_enable()
314 static int da9055_suspend_disable(struct regulator_dev *rdev) in da9055_suspend_disable() argument
316 struct da9055_regulator *regulator = rdev_get_drvdata(rdev); in da9055_suspend_disable()
518 regulator_notifier_call_chain(regulator->rdev, in da9055_ldo5_6_oc_irq()
628 regulator->rdev = devm_regulator_register(&pdev->dev, in da9055_regulator_probe()
631 if (IS_ERR(regulator->rdev)) { in da9055_regulator_probe()
634 return PTR_ERR(regulator->rdev); in da9055_regulator_probe()